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• 1\)Healthy asymptomatic individuals between the age group of 25\- 44 years.
  • 2\) Individuals willing to participate in the study.

Exclusion Criteria

  • 1\) Neurological disorders.
  • 2\) Cervical radiculopathy.
  • 3\) Cervical fracture , dislocation ,Peripheral neuropathy, carpal tunnel syndrome.
  • 4\) Thoracic outlet syndrome and peripheral nerve injury.
  • 5\)Previous history of traumatic injury.
  • 6\)Upper extremity conditions like rheumatoid arthritis, gout, peripheral nerve injury, previous malunion fracture or fracture or dislocation of small joints of hand
